By Tom Phillips Published Monday, 7 April 2014
 
Footage from the delayed Xbox 360 version of Titanfall has started to appear online, courtesy of those with early copies.
 
The last-gen version finally launches tomorrow in North America and in the UK on Friday, although footage - and indeed any news at all - has until now been thin on the ground.
 
The footage, posted on YouTube last night by EliteXbox360Gaming, shows a section of the Boneyard map.
 
A number of other videos are also available to watch on the Twitch account of user CityFlex.
 
The Xbox 360 build has been developed by Bluepoint Games, the accomplished port studio behind the Ico & Shadow of the Colossus Collection.
 
Last week Bluepoint promised that Titanfall on Xbox 360 will run "above 30fps".
 
"Titanfall on the Xbox 360 is the true experience: all the maps, modes, pilots, titans, weapons, burn cards, you name it, found in the Xbox One and PC versions," senior producer Daryl Allison wrote. "The game looks great, sounds great, and above all it plays great.
 
"There are of course some technical differences that are due to the technical limitations of the hardware - for example, the game runs above 30fps - but rest assured, the intense 6v6 wall-running, titan dropping action is all there."

Titanfall Xbox 360 releases early through retailers, 1GB install confirmed through photos
Friday, 4th April 2014 12:18 GMT By Dave Cook

Titanfall Xbox 360 appears to have been sold early through retailers, as suggested by photos of the game?s box. The images also confirm that a 1GB install is required before playing.

Welp, just tried it and matchmaking is still horrendous on the Xbox One in the modes they're testing. Literally took 10 minutes to enter a match, only to immediately get booted out. Then I got in a match and it was completely one-sided. Then the next one was as well. Then the following. And on top of that, the connection wasn't as good as the original matchmaking for the game.

 

Edit: Lol, and this problem still exists: If you try to leave an unbalanced match and search for a new match in the same list, you'll end up -- you guessed it -- back in the exact same unbalanced match, no matter how many times you search.

 

Edit #2: I just tested it on an unbalanced session where my team was routinely winning 300 to less than 50 in a span of several matches. I literally disconnected seven times and was placed back in the same match all seven times (this isn't an exaggeration).

 

Edit #3:I was just in a game that quickly went 4 on 2. The matchmaking system then gave the opposing team 6 players and left my team at 2 players. Needless to say, we lost 300 to less than 20. This is an absolute joke.
